SQL 中的左連線和右連線

2021-07-15 13:54:16 字數 693 閱讀 5727

2.

sql left join 關鍵字:

select column_name(s)

from table_name1

left join table_name2

on table_name1.column_name=table_name2.column_name

left join 關鍵字會從左表 (table_name1) 那裡返回所有的行,即使在右表 (table_name2) 中沒有匹配的行。

3.sql right join 關鍵字:

select column_name(s)

from table_name1

right join table_name2

on table_name1.column_name=table_name2.column_name

right join 關鍵字會右表 (table_name2) 那裡返回所有的行,即使在左表 (table_name1) 中沒有匹配的行。

sql中的左連線和右連線

兩張表,a表中的記錄b表中不一定有。左連線 關注左邊,右邊沒有就為空。右連線 關注右邊,左邊沒有就為空。內連線 返回交集 例如 student表s idname ageclass id 1yang221 2su201 3fan202 4li302 5luo 22class表c class id na...

SQL 左連線,右連線

現在在這寫寫關於它們的作用 假設有如下表 乙個為投票主表,乙個為投票者資訊表 記錄投票人ip及對應投票型別,左右連線實際說是我們聯合查詢的結果以哪個表為準 1 如右接連 right join 或 right outer join 我們以右邊voter表為準,則左表 votemaster 中的記錄只有...

SQL,右連線,左連線

1.內連線 利用內連線可獲取兩表的公共部分的記錄,即圖3的記錄集c 語句如下 select from a join b on a.aid b.bnameid。結果如圖中c部分。2.外連線 外連線分為兩種,一種是左連線 left join 和右連線 right join 1 左連線 left join...